Austroads has published updated bridge barrier guidelines, including methods for retrofitting existing structures.

Standardised Bridge Barrier Design Guidelines is accompanied by a research report. The two documents update Austroads’ 2013 guideline.

The new guidance outlines a unified design process for barriers, with advice on suitable materials. It also describes methodologies for evaluating older structures and for retrofitting bridge barriers that are already in place. It covers modelling techniques that will help engineers predict the performance of barriers.

The research report describes how Austroads arrived at the guidelines, describing the consultation with stakeholders, and the 90km/h crash testing, which was carried out in 2023.

Austroads represents transport agencies in Australia and New Zealand.
